2025 NFL Draft Prospect Interview: Dorrian Moultrie, WR, Hampton University

Meet Dorrian Moultrie, a promising WR prospect for the 2025 NFL Draft, known for versatility and playmaking skills.
Meet Dorrian Moultrie, a promising WR prospect for the 2025 NFL Draft, known for versatility and playmaking skills.
  • Name: Dorrian Moultrie
  • Position: WR
  • College: Georgetown/Hampton
  • Height: 5’11
  • Weight: 195
  • Twitter: __djm9__
  • Instagram: d.m.o.u

What makes you a top prospect at your position in the 2025 NFL Draft?

I’m a complete wideout that can be used in every game phase. Between my route-running ability, my strong hands, & my downfield blocking, good things happen when I’m on your offense. On & off the field, I’m willing to do whatever it takes for my team to win.

What is one thing that NFL teams should know about you?

I’m a playmaker. It’s not often you see a player that can be used in the way any team can use me as far as wideout, backfield, and in the return game.

Overcoming adversity is what defines character, what was the hardest moment in your life to overcome?

I’ve battled through adversity my whole career, but I would say when I missed my freshman year battling through injury then missed my sophomore year due to COVID-19, so those 2 years away from football were very difficult for me. I stayed strong and continued to push through those two years by leaning on my faith in God and my family when times were rough.

If you could have dinner with three people dead or alive, who would it be and why?

LeBron James & Deion Sanders because they all both considered some of the best athletes of all time so I would love to pick their brains about what it takes to be great and also advice on taking care of your body. They also have grown their brands and are super marketable so I would ask about that aspect of their career as well. Deebo Samuel because I model my game around his. We are both bigger-built WR that can be used anywhere on the field and in special teams so I would love to hear how he prepares for the season with his role.

What is your biggest weakness?

I don’t like to use the word weakness rather areas of growth but I would say just being able to step out of my comfort zone to be a more vocal leader. As I mentioned before I am more of a lead-by-example guy, but I would like to take that a step further and speak up more when needed
